Unknown Constraints

Unknown constraints often control autonomous system failure. These constraints may involve sensor blind spots, environmental variability, latency, mechanical response, adversarial inputs, software integration, regulatory boundaries, or human-in-the-loop assumptions that were not fully modeled during development.

Autonomous Systems FAQ

Why is this technology hard to commercialize?

Autonomous technology is hard to commercialize because real environments are less stable than controlled demonstrations. Sensor noise, edge cases, regulatory expectations, safety requirements, human behavior, integration complexity, and maintenance demands can expose constraints that were not visible during prototype testing.

Why is our evidence incomplete?

Evidence is incomplete when testing does not cover the real conditions the autonomous system will face. Missing evidence may involve edge cases, long-duration operation, adverse environments, human interaction, model drift, system degradation, or failure recovery.
